#472119 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#472119 is composed of 27.8% red, 12.9% green and 9.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 53.5% magenta, 64.8% yellow and 72.2% black. It has a hue angle of 10.4 degrees, a saturation of 47.9% and a lightness of 18.8%. #472119 color hex could be obtained by blending #8e4232 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

Shades and Tints of #472119

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0605 is the darkest color, while #fefefd is the lightest one.
